Download Solution PDFConcept:
Blood clotting, also known as coagulation, is a crucial process that prevents excessive bleeding when a blood vessel is injured. This process involves a series of reactions that lead to the formation of a blood clot.
-
The process of blood clotting involves various factors, including proteins and minerals.
-
Calcium ions (Ca2+) play an essential role in the blood clotting mechanism.
-
Without calcium, the coagulation cascade cannot function properly.
Explanation:
-
Calcium ions are critical in several steps of the coagulation cascade. They act as cofactors that are necessary for the activation of various clotting factors.
-
The presence of calcium is required for the proper function of various enzymes involved in this pathway, including prothrombin to thrombin conversion and the formation of fibrin from fibrinogen.
Conclusion:
Calcium (Ca) is the essential element required for blood clotting.
